I got 2 free admissions for 18 hole angus glen golf club and i have some questions?
oh my god i got two free admisons to angus glen golf cource (18 holes) and i have some questions:
1. how far ahead should i book
2. what should i wear
3. what should i bring
Maybe about 1 or 2 weeks ahead and mention you have the ceritificates just to make sure there are no surprises!
appropriate is attire is always required, no demim and collared shirt are usally some of the rules, soft spikes (some course allow you play with your normal tennis shoes)
Another person to play with and of course your clubs or inquire to see if they rent them there!!

Given that the season is winding down I’d call sooner than later. It’s a great course.
Wear golf attire…slacks (or weather permitting, shorts), a collared shirt, golf shoes.
You’ll need clubs, balls, tees, divot repair tool, and whatever other accessories you might use.
